Ice Berg Salad, Radishes, Strawberries, Goat Cheese, honey and a good vinegar (dark balsamico maybe). Mint and Lemon optional.

I had to think about the radishes for a minute, but I think they'd work. Everything else you mentioned is variations on a pretty classic combination. I used to do a version at a place I cheffed at with arugula, candied pears, fresh mint, blueberry stilton, and a blueberry balsamic vinaigrette. Big fan of the sweet/tart/strong cheese combination. Radishes would give a nice bit of crunch without doing that awful thing where people put nuts all over a salad.
